INGREDIENTS
•
Cookies
•
1 cup (4 1/4 ounces) King Arthur White Whole Wheat Flour, organic preferred; or King Arthur Unbleached All-Purpose Flour
•
1 1/2 cups (7 ounces) dried cranberries, packed
•
2 tablespoons (1/2 ounce) confectioners’ sugar
•
1 teaspoon baking powder
•
1/4 teaspoon salt
•
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
•
6 tablespoons (3 ounces) cold unsalted butter, cut into pats
•
3 tablespoons (1 1/2 ounces) milk
•
Coating
•
scant 1/2 cup (about 3 1/2 ounces) coarse white sparkling sugar
•
Place the flour and dried cranberries in the bowl of a food processor. Process until the cranberries are coarsely shredded. Imagine a single dried cranberry cut into about 4 pieces: that’s your goal.
